The Cultural Village Foundation – Katara, in cooperation with the Embassy of Poland in Qatar recently opened a photo exhibition of ‘The Green City’ to showcase their efforts to preserve the natural environment in Qatar.

Green City ExhibitionKatara General Manager Dr Khalid bin Ibrahim Al Sulaiti inaugurated the exhibition along with the Ambassador of the Republic of Poland to Qatar, HE Janusz Janke. Al Sulaiti praised the creative initiative by the Embassy of Poland. He said that the exhibition is one of the many cultural cooperation between Qatar and Poland.

The photo exhibition included 21 photographs showcasing the greenery in Doha and the natural landscapes in Qatar, and the efforts undertaken by the government to combat climate change.

Ambassador Janke mentioned during the opening of the exhibition that Poland hosted the climate summit earlier this December and that Qatar has been a great stakeholder in the efforts to protect the environment, one of the reasons why this exhibition is being held in Qatar. He added that they had thought of an educational and cultural event to mark the climate summit and to raise awareness about climate change among the youth, that is why they started with this initiative.

One of the best way to promote awareness is through modern art and we have chosen photography because it is readily available even through smart phones, especially among students.’

Majority of the participants were students from local schools and universities in Qatar. Over 100 photographs were submitted but only 21 were selected for the exhibition.
